4.0 out of 5 stars A fine introduction to a remarkable woman, August 21, 2002
By A Customer
Yoder's Simone: A Saint for Outsiders is a fine, very readable introduction to the life of the French mystic, Simone Weil. His novel presents her as the remarkable, captivating and often controversial figure that she was during the first half of the 20th century. Throughout the book one senses the deep appreciation the author holds for Simone. Yet his portrayal is even-handed as he helps the reader discover her stubbornness and impatience as well as her courage and great love for the common folk of her day. For some, reading this book may be the first step in digging deeper into the life and thought of this saint for outsiders.

4.0 out of 5 stars James D. Yoder's SIMONE: A SAINT FOR OUTSIDERS, August 10, 2002
By A Customer
James D. Yoder's SIMONE: A SAINT FOR OUTSIDERS is a very appealing fictional portrayal of the life of Simone Weil. In this biographical novel, Yoder has accomplished his purpose: to make Weil's life accessible to laypersons.
